Medications That Help Control Colitis Inflammation
Doctors often prescribe medications to reduce colon inflammation and ease symptoms. For example, some antibiotics and anti-inflammatory pills can calm the irritation inside your digestive tract. But it’s not one-size-fits-all. You might hear about immunosuppressants, corticosteroids, or even biologics that target inflammation more specifically. Each comes with pros and cons and potential side effects, so it’s important to talk openly with your healthcare provider about what fits your lifestyle.
Beyond colitis-specific meds, supplements like folic acid or niacinamide sometimes come into play, particularly if your diet needs a boost while healing. Living with Colitis: Day-to-Day Tips
Managing colitis isn’t just about taking pills. Lifestyle habits have a big impact. Keeping track of your diet to avoid foods that trigger flare-ups is key. Many people find that cutting back on spicy or fatty foods helps keep symptoms in check. Staying hydrated and managing stress are other simple moves that can ease your condition.
If you’re considering over-the-counter options like water pills or other treatments to ease symptoms, be careful and check with your doctor first. Some OTC meds can upset your electrolytes or have other side effects that complicate your colitis.
